Co-occurring Disorders : Successfully Addressing Combined Conditions
Many individuals struggle with multiple mental health challenges and chemical dependency struggles . This concurrent condition , known as dual diagnosis , demands a comprehensive approach that concurrently treats both problems. Effective treatment frequently requires a collaboration of professionals , like therapists , substance use professionals , and support healthcare practitioners to provide holistic assistance and promote sustainable recovery .

Alcohol Rehab Programs: What to Expect and How to Choose
Embarking on a path toward recovery often involves researching addiction treatment centers. Usually, these programs deliver a variety of services, including medical cleansing, one-on-one counseling, peer support groups, and counseling techniques for example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) or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T). When selecting a program, it's important to consider elements including payment options, proximity, team experience, treatment approach, and success rates. Don't hesitate to ask questions every detail of the facility to ensure compatibility for your individual needs.

Comprehensive Dependency Support: Starting With Detox to Aftercare
Effective addiction recovery requires a encompassing approach, extending far beyond first withdrawal services. A successful program typically begins with a medically supervised detox stage, followed by individual therapy and peer meetings . Crucially, long-term stability is fostered through robust extended care support , delivering crucial resources for navigating future obstacles and maintaining a healthy existence .
